From ØFFËRÏNGŠ (Melissa Gilbert), the hyper-real universe of UnitePlayPerform is set to open on Tuesday, May 23. The five-day exhibition features a program of immersive events through the incredible venue of the old Union Bank.
UnitePlayPerform will be the first residency for the new Art at the Union Bank project, a collaboration with ADA consulting and the Banco Group’s Cecil Place Precent project.
A launch event for UnitePlayPerform will be held on Sunday May 20 from 12-1pm, with cupcakes, chicken sandwiches and champagne.
In an ambitious program full of participatory experiences that inspire play, co-creation, inclusivity, connection, community and radical self-expression, UnitePlayPerform is set to pioneer radical new pathways at the interaction of art, health, science and wellbeing.
UnitePlayPerform will see the Union Bank space bursting with large scale soft sculpture object art, wearable soft sculptures installations, live soundscapes, 3D animation, sensory sound tools and interactive tactile and tangible materials ready for participants to choose, build and embody. Through her week-long exhibition, ØFFËRINGŠ will be activating UnitePlayPerform interactive experiences including Ancient Future, Build and Destroy, Quintessence, Kinship and Utopia Playshops.

Art at the Union bank, will run monthly exhibitions, pop-ups, and various events throughout 2023, providing independent artists with a unique experience to showcase their works in a historical setting. The Mars Gallery’s acquisition of the backspace has enabled the revival of the Union Bank, creating a platform for art and community engagement at the iconic Prahran location.
